WebJohn Wesley , the church reformer and founder of Methodism, included 47 poems from The Temple in various collections of hymns and sacred poetry. He adapted many to use with hymn tunes. [e.g. " Teach me, my God and King" about 1738.] William Cowper (1731-1800) found great solace in these poems during his periods of depression.
